The Process of Renting the Apartment

In Dubai, the process of renting a short term apartment is pretty smooth and hassle-free. You do not have to waste a lot of time on it. All you need to do is to visit the DTCM website or consult with a reputed service provider in the local market. The apartment should be a registered property. You must acquire the permit to stay in the furnished apartment in the mentioned address.

Read the Contract Details Carefully

It is extremely important to go through the contract details before you sign the deal. It is mandatory for the operators to have insurance in place for any kind of residential rental property. Keep in mind that there is no well-defined template for the contract you sign.

Paying a Minor Tax Amount

When you rent a furnished apartment in Dubai, you will be charged a minor tax amount by the government, termed as Tourism Dirham.

What the Rental Price Does Not Include

As a short term tourist, it is important to know the things the short term rental price does not include. It does not include the VAT amount. Also, utility bills such as internet costs are not included.
